The district of Seven Towers in Oppara is named for a group of six crumbling towers arranged in a circular pattern around a central column. Most of the residents in the district belong to the senatorial class.1

The district was built on top of the ruins of the original Azlanti settlement that was once founded in the region. While most of the ruins are gone, many dungeon complexes and interconnected vaults can be found beneath the district. The entrances to the subterranean complexes are sealed by the government, though no official reason for this has been publicly announced. Rumours abound of undead walking through the streets at night and of the namesake towers humming low, discordant notes while the ground itself seems to undulate.2
